I just acquired the above. #1 barrel. Great condition. But it’s a rim fire. Any suggestions on a new caliber? 1895 production.

Convert the breechblock or purchase a new one then convert to 32 S&W Long. I did that to a #2 Ballard and it’s huge fun. 
Barring that, there’s always 32/20. I converted a lowwall BB from RF to CF, installed a liner, then chambered it to 32/20. I shoot that rifle more than all the rest combined, but that includes a silhouette match every month at a minimum of 40 rounds.

         I agree on the 32 S&W long. I had two 32 rimfires converted to this and I love them. Cheap to load with components readily available, at least four different bullet weights to choose from and outstanding accuracy. Other than competition I shoot these more than my 22s.
